Carol Lynn Quinn was born in Weiser, Idaho on May 3, 1938 and died in Bellingham, Washington on February 6, 2025. Carol lived most of her adult life in Burlingame, California with husband Patrick Quinn an Attorney in San Francisco. Both loved to play golf at Pebble Beach, entertain friends, and travel the world. Together they lived a marvelous life until Pat passed away from a congenital heart defect. Shortly thereafter, Carol moved to Bellingham, WA to be closer to her son and daughter from her 1st marriage to corporate business manager Howard Alexander and resume her career in commercial Real Estate.
Carol was a “go-getter” who participated in many charity and community service activities. But most of all Carol was a loving grandmother, devoted friend, and a young soul whose amazing energy and sense of humor inspired all who knew her.
And although dementia took its toll, Carol’s tenacity for life and her spirit remained strong.
Carol was preceded in death by her parents, siblings, and loving daughter Rhonda Alexander Borissenko and grandson Ricky Alexander. She is survived by her son Rick Alexander, son-in-law Gene Borissenko, grandsons Ryan Alexander and Nic Borissenko, granddaughter Anastasia Borissenko, great-grandson Tyson Kelly-Alexander and many dear friends, all of whom will forever carry her memory in their hearts.
A private service will be held in Colma, California where Carol will be laid to rest with her husband Patrick Daniel Quinn at the Holy Cross Cemetery. Carol’s unwavering love of "Jesus Christ" will not be forgotten.
